Megasiemens is a unit of electrical conductance equivalent to one million siemens. Named after the German inventor Ernst Werner von Siemens, it represents the inverse of electrical resistance, measuring a material's ability to conduct electric current. In the International System of Units (SI), conductance is quantified in siemens, with Megasiemens indicating significantly higher levels of conductivity. This unit plays a crucial role in evaluating the efficiency of electrical components, circuits, and systems, offering insights into their performance and suitability for various applications in engineering and technology.
Definition of Ampere/voltAmpere per volt, often abbreviated as A/V, is a derived unit of electrical conductance. It signifies how much current (in amperes) flows through a conductor for a given potential difference (in volts) across it. Essentially, it represents the inverse of resistance, providing a measure of a material's efficiency in conducting electricity. In practical applications, understanding the A/V ratio helps in designing circuits and selecting materials to ensure optimal current flow and minimize energy loss. This concept is vital in electrical engineering, offering insights into the performance and effectiveness of various electrical components and systems.
